Building codes and regulations are essential frameworks that ensure security, structural integrity, and public well being in any development project. For building contractors, understanding these codes isn't just a authorized obligation but in addition a means to guard their purchasers and their own reputations. These laws can vary extensively depending on the jurisdiction, so it is crucial for contractors to stay up to date on native, state, and federal necessities.


Local building departments usually administer constructing codes. These codes dictate tips on quite so much of construction parts, similar to electrical systems, plumbing, zoning, and hearth security. Each of those areas has distinct necessities that must be adhered to, and any deviation can lead to costly fines or even the requirement to redo work. Knowledge of native zoning laws can be vital, as these dictate land use and the character of buildings that might be in-built particular areas.

The International Building Code (IBC) is often the foundational doc for lots of U.S. states. It covers a broad spectrum of construction-related subjects from accessibility to vitality effectivity. Adhering to the IBC not only ensures compliance but also promotes finest practices in construction. Contractors should all the time reference the most recent model of the IBC during project planning, as updates might embrace important adjustments.


Understanding hearth codes is particularly very important for contractors concerned in business construction. The National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) offers in depth guidelines for fire safety. This includes specifications for hearth alarm techniques, sprinkler techniques, and emergency exits. Practicing adherence to fireside codes can imply the difference between life and dying in emergency conditions.

Accessibility regulations, notably the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), demand consideration as well. These rules are meant to ensure that public buildings are usable by everyone, including those with disabilities. Contractors should be aware of standards related to wheelchair ramps, accessible restrooms, and signage. Violating ADA guidelines can outcome in lawsuits, fines, and negative publicity.


Environmental regulations are more and more becoming a focus point in building as sustainability gains traction. Rules regarding waste administration, recycling, and the utilization of eco-friendly materials are critical for modern contractors. Compliance not only attracts eco-conscious clients but in addition contributes to the overall well-being of the community.


Permits are a basic aspect of any building project governed by constructing codes. Before commencing work, a contractor should acquire the required permits from local authorities. This step demonstrates compliance with relevant legal guidelines and ensures that inspections could be carried out all through the project's period. Failure to safe the right permits can result in vital setbacks.

Inspections are another key component of the building course of. Regular inspections be certain that the development adheres to established codes. They can occur at numerous levels, from foundation laying to final touches. Understanding when to anticipate inspections helps contractors schedule their work effectively, avoiding delays that would derail a project timeline.


Liability and insurance issues are additionally intertwined with building codes. Failure to comply with regulations can lead to accidents, potential lawsuits, and hefty fines. Contractors ought to safe insurance that covers not solely general liability but also specific components related to building code compliance. This offers a layer of protection in opposition to unforeseen incidents.


Keeping comprehensive data of compliance with building codes can be useful in case of disputes. Proper documentation can present evidence of adherence to laws, which may safeguard contractors from legal responsibility points. Regular audits of compliance information can also help identify areas for enchancment.

Performance-based building codes are becoming extra frequent, focusing not solely on compliance with specific supplies and strategies but also on the end result. Rather than dictating how to achieve safety, these codes emphasize the outcomes, allowing contractors more flexibility. Understanding this shift can higher put together contractors for future initiatives where innovation meets security regulations.

Building codes are sets of rules established by local, state, or nationwide authorities governing the construction and renovation of buildings. They ensure safety, accessibility, and power efficiency, offering a minimal commonplace to guard the health and welfare of occupants.


Why are building codes essential for contractors?


Building codes are crucial for contractors as they dictate compliance with safety requirements, zoning laws, and environmental concerns. Adhering to these pointers helps keep away from authorized points, ensures the safety of the development course of, and minimizes the danger of pricey renovations later.
